What Is an Online Data Room?

Online data rooms are cloud-based applications that allow multiple parties to share confidential documents in a secure manner. It offers secure access for authorized users to facilitate due diligence and increase collaboration between teams. It also comes with advanced features, such as audit trails, document watertamping multi-factor authentication and more. These capabilities can help ensure that only the right people scrutinize sensitive information, and also prevent data security breaches. Making sure that the correct information is available to investors for important transactions and business processes can be a challenge without the use of a virtual data room. For instance, a startup seeking financing can use a VDR to upload confidential revenue projections, IP ownership documentation, and financial records that are detailed into one place. This allows investors to carry out thorough due diligence with minimal investment of time and boosts confidence in investors.

The life sciences industry is another typical use case for the virtual data room. They can also monitor the interest of prospective investors by observing what documents are being reviewed and for how long.

When choosing the right VDR make sure you choose one that has robust security measures such as multi-factor authentication, encryption methods, data siloing in private cloud servers, and continuous backups. It is crucial to educate users on the importance of data security and permissions. By providing accessible materials and sessions, you will reduce the risk of sensitive documents being mishandled or mishandled.
